When people state, "simply slim down," it's condescending and often mistaken. The audio speaker assumes the individual's weight is a shortcoming that is fully under their control and needs to be fixed.
Several weight management diets do not work and also sometimes lead to even more weight gain in the long-term, especially if somebody frequently diets , quits and afterwards starts over once more. This happens for a number of factors. First, when your body sheds fat or muscle mass, it naturally generates even more of the appetite hormonal agent ghrelin, also called the "cravings hormone." So you'll feel more hungry, making it harder to drop weight. Your metabolism also slows down when you're on calorie-restriction diet plans, which suggests you shed less calories. I'm not stating that all diet regimens are bad. However, there are sometimes diets come to be unrealistic criteria that are either unattainable or unsustainable. Diet programs will certainly have varied success rates for every person. Other elements, besides food, might make it less complicated for some people to reduce weight and also more challenging for others.

Weight preconception in health care is a two-pronged concern: the first is the anti-fat mindset held by some medical professionals; the 2nd is the avoidance of healthcare by individuals who are victimized.
The American Psychological Association claims that 40% people grownups have experienced weight stigma, or sizeism. People with larger bodies are frequently discriminated against in the clinical field and also pigeonholed by their weight. This ultimately brings about poor clinical as well as preventative care. Researches have shown that obese wo Men are more probable to die of bust as well as cervical cancer cells.
Some have said physicians have actually disregarded symptoms and also based their diagnosis on their weight rather. Bad experiences in doctor's offices can cause a person preventing clinical attention in the future.
Several fall victim to the attitude that reproaching somebody's weight is difficult love and what they need to get inspired into losing weight. Yet it's not. Sizeism can be psychologically destructive and seriously affect a person's mental wellness. Weight preconception is linked to unhealthy eating behaviors.
A 2021 research located that experiencing weight stigma is significantly connected with disordered eating , which can have lasting health and wellness repercussions that are not from another location pertaining to weight.
